Abstract

The utility model aims at providing spoon/shovel dualpurpose tableware. A shovel mouth section is arranged on the periphery of one side of a spoon body; a cambered transition plane which forms a shovel part is arranged on the side wall of the spoon body between the shovel mouth section and the spoon body bottom; in this way, the tableware skillfully combines the spoon and the shovel into a whole, the utility model not only can be used as a soup ladle, but also can be used as a spatula at the same time, thereby being convenient for using and realizing one tableware with two functions. When ladling out soup, a kettleholder is turned over to lead the opening of the spoon body to be upward, a spoon fossa surrounded by the spoon body and the shovel part is used for ladling out the soup; when cooking, the kettleholder is turned over to enable the shovel part to be clung to the bottom of a pot, thereby being the spatula.

Description

A kind of sp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ware
Technical field
The utility model relates to multifunctional tableware, specifically is a kind of sp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ware.
Background technology
Traditional spoon, shovel function singleness; Because the arc-shaped side of spoon along little with the contact-making surface in the bottom of a pan, uses and be not suitable as slice; Because shovel is flatly can't realize simultaneously the function that ladles out soup.
Summary of the invention
The purpose of this utility model is to overcome the deficiencies in the prior art, and a kind of sp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ware that the spoon that ladles out soup can be used as the cooking slice simultaneously again that promptly can be used as is provided.
The purpose of this utility model is achieved through the following technical solutions:
A kind of sp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ware, comprise the spoon body of cancave cambered surface shape, the kettleholder that is fixedly connected with the spoon body, it is characterized in that: the periphery of described spoon body one side is provided with a shovel mouthful section, spoon body sidewall between this shovel mouthful section and the spoon body bottom is provided with the arc-shaped transition plane that forms shovel section, this shovel section and spoon body by integral forming; The lower end of described kettleholder is fixed in that relative with shovel section spoon body sidewall middle part is affixed, the other end extends along the side top of spoon body.
Above-mentioned shovel mouth section is located at the left side of kettleholder, to meet most of operator's use habit.
Above-mentioned shovel portion is semicircle.
The utlity model has following advantage:
Above-mentioned sp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ware, side at the spoon body is provided with shovel mouthful section, and the spoon body sidewall between shovel mouthful section and spoon body bottom is provided with the arc-shaped transition plane that forms shovel section, so, this tableware just is combined as a whole spoon, shovel cleverly, namely can be used as the spoon that ladles out soup and can be used as again the cooking slice simultaneously, easy to use, realize dual-use material.When ladling out soup, the upset kettleholder makes spoonful body opening up, and the spoon nest that utilizes spoon body and shovel section to surround ladles out soup; During cooking, the upset kettleholder makes shovel section press close to the bottom of a pan, is exactly one the cooking slice.

The specific embodiment
With reference to Fig. 1, Fig. 2.A kind of spoon/shovel dual-purpose tableware, comprise the spoon body 1 of cancave cambered surface shape, the kettleholder 2 that is fixedly connected with spoon body 1, the periphery of spoon body 1 one sides is provided with a shovel mouthful section 11, spoon body sidewall between this shovel mouthful section 11 and spoon body 1 bottom is provided with the arc-shaped transition plane that forms shovel section 12, and shovel section 12 is one-body molded with spoon body 1.The size of shovel section 12, shape are set according to the difference of spoon body 1, can select be conducive to the to stir-fry shape of operation such as semicircle.The lower end of kettleholder 2 is fixed in the spoon body sidewall middle part relative with shovel section 12, and its other end extends along the side top of spoon body 1.
According to most of operator's use habit, above-mentioned shovel mouth section 12 is located at the left side of kettleholder 2.
